Coronavirus Continues To Overwhelm Guayaquil
GUAYAQUIL, ECUADOR - APRIL 08: A woman uses a double mask to avoid the intense smell produced by the decomposition of the corpses outside the Jardines de la Esperanza cemetery on April 8, 2020 in Guayaquil, Ecuador. According to official information provided by WHO, Ecuador has over 4,000 confirmed cases and 242 deaths of COVID-19, making it one of the worst-hit countries per capita in the region. Local authorities said that figures are likely to be much higher as most people are not being tested or diagnosed. Dead bodies remain the streets as morgues and hospitals are overcrowded. The port city of Guayaquil and its surroundings, with 4 million inhabitants, has two thirds of the cases of COVID-19 of the country. (Photo by Eduardo Maquilón/Getty Images )
